My Lords, the Minister is to be commended for calling out racism, because that is what many black and south Asian patients experience. Will he ensure that commissioners in the field, with this new money given to them, fund local, community-based advocacy groups? And will he ensure the health review tribunals reflect the communities on which they are adjudicating and recognise racism in the mental health service?
